Description
Summary:Using the methods of quantitative histochemistry and quantitative photometric analysis there was carried-out the investigation of change in SDG, LDG, α-GPhDG, NAD.H2 and NADP.H2 activity in placenta tissue after its low temperature preservation without cryoprotectant and after treatment with Me2SO cryoprotectant solution.
